PT Super Energy Tbk's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was Rp105,129 Mil. PT Super Energy Tbk's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was Rp1,167,730 Mil. PT Super Energy Tbk's Total Stockholders Equity for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was Rp-321,588 Mil. PT Super Energy Tbk's debt to equity for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was -3.96.

A high debt to equity ratio generally means that a company has been aggressive in financing its growth with debt. This can result in volatile earnings as a result of the additional interest expense.

PT Super Energy Tbk Debt-to-Equity Calculation

Debt to Equity measures the financial leverage a company has.

PT Super Energy Tbk's Debt to Equity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

PT Super Energy Tbk's Debt to Equity Ratio for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Debt to Equity=Total Debt / Total Stockholders Equity
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/ Total Stockholders Equity
=(105129.089 + 1167730.099) / -321588.498
=-3.96

PT Super Energy Tbk Business Description

Industry EnergyOil & Gas
Address Jalan Jend. Sudirman Kav. 52-53, Gedung Equity Tower, 29th Floor, Unit E, SCBD Lot. 9, Senayan, Kebayoran Baru, South Jakarta, Jakarta, IDN, 12190
PT Super Energy Tbk is an Indonesian integrated energy company engaged in natural gas processing, production, distribution, and trading activities. Through its subsidiaries, the company processes flare gas into products such as Compressed Natural Gas (CNG), Liquefied Petroleum Gas (LPG), lean gas, and condensate, and distributes CNG mainly to industrial customers in East Java and Central Java. The company derives a majority of its revenue from the sale and distribution of CNG.
